Question

A stethoscope utilizes the principle of_______________.


Open in App
Solution

Stethoscope working and principle:

  1. The air-filled stethoscope tube has a diaphragm on one end.
  2. This diaphragm vibrates when it is placed on the patient's chest because the sound coming from the chest is muffled.
  3. These vibrations are sent through an air-filled tube, where they are amplified by many reflections off of the tube's interior walls.
  4. The numerous reflections theory underlies how the stethoscope operates.
  5. The surface of the medium, which might be solid or liquid, is where the sound is reflected.
  6. The surface can be large and either rough or polished for sound reflection.
  7. A stethoscope's operation is also based on the way sound reflects off surfaces.
  8. The sound of a patient's heartbeat is picked up by a stethoscope through several reflections of sound.

Final Answer: A stethoscope works on the principle of different reflections of sound.
